Warning: Finotraze Review – A Scam AI Crypto Platform for Canadians
In this review, we will expose the truth behind Finotraze, a supposedly official AI crypto platform for Canadians that promises lucrative bonuses via invite links. Our investigation reveals that Finotraze is, in fact, a scam website that operates without proper regulation, posing a significant risk to investors.
Red Flags: Unregulated and Unlicensed
Finotraze claims to be a legitimate cryptocurrency platform, but our research indicates that it is not registered with any reputable regulatory bodies, such as the Canadian Securities Administrators (CSA) or the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A). This lack of regulation and licensing is a significant red flag, as it means that Finotraze is not subject to the same standards and oversight as legitimate financial institutions.
Deceptive Marketing Tactics
Finotraze employs aggressive marketing tactics, including the use of fake reviews, paid testimonials, and misleading advertising. The website promises unusually high returns on investments, which is a common trait of Ponzi schemes. The "bonus via invite link" offer is likely a tactic to lure in new victims, who are then encouraged to invest larger sums of money.
Lack of Transparency
The Finotraze website lacks transparency regarding its operations, management team, and physical address. The website’s "About Us" section is vague, and there is no clear information on how the platform generates revenue or manages investor funds. This lack of transparency is a clear indication that Finotraze is hiding something from its investors.
Risks to Investors
Investing with Finotraze poses significant risks to Canadians, including:
- Loss of investment: Finotraze’s unregulated and unlicensed status means that investors have little to no protection in case the platform collapses or runs off with their money.
- Identity theft: The website’s lack of security and unverified identity verification process makes it vulnerable to identity theft and phishing attacks.
- Lack of customer support: Finotraze’s customer support is likely to be unresponsive or unhelpful, leaving investors with little recourse in case of issues or disputes.
Conclusion: Avoid Finotraze at All Costs
In conclusion, Finotraze is a scam AI crypto platform that preys on unsuspecting Canadians with promises of lucrative bonuses and high returns. The website’s lack of regulation, transparency, and proper licensing makes it a significant risk to investors. We strongly advise against investing with Finotraze or any other unregulated cryptocurrency platform.

Final Warning:
If you have already invested with Finotraze, we recommend that you:
- Stop investing immediately: Do not send any more money to Finotraze.
- Contact your bank: Inform your bank about the potential scam and request their assistance in recovering your funds.
- Report the scam: File a complaint with the Canadian Securities Administrators (CSA) and the Financial Consumer Agency of Canada (FCAC).
Remember, it’s always better to err on the side of caution when investing in cryptocurrency or any other financial instrument. Always research and verify the legitimacy of a platform before investing your hard-earned money.
